Videon expands into high-density 12G inputs and 4K P60 high-resolution live streaming with LiveEdge Max

Videon has announced the general availability of LiveEdge Max powered by the Snapdragon 865 5G mobile platform, and deeper density options. These additions to the LiveEdge family address the market demand for edge compute in higher density workflows and flexibility for remote production workflows. They enable automated graphics insertion, ad marker insertion and real-time social media highlights to multiple 4Kp60 live video streams simultaneously. Tailored to high-density workflows, LiveEdge Max comes with two 12G SDI inputs and runs multiple Docker containers simultaneously, featuring enhanced capacity for AI/ML tasks.

Videon has worked with over 400 sports venues and events, including football, baseball, hockey, auto racing, tier 2 and many niche sports. In 2023, Videon engaged in more than 84 proof of concept deployments, demonstrating its commitment to innovation and reliability. Its solutions fit within an ecosystem of 40+ technology partners and replaces encoders, laptops and servers while reducing hardware footprints and power consumption, achieving sub-second glass-to-glass latency under 200ms, streamlining and automating manual processes, and enabling novel consumer viewing experiences and revenue growth opportunities for live events and sports.

“LiveEdge Max has been integral to our operations, providing us with the high-density, high-resolution support necessary for live streaming concerts from iconic artists around the globe,” said Brad Serling, founder and CEO of nugs.net. “Its reliability, cost-effectiveness, energy efficiency, and compact design, coupled with dual 4Kp60 support, have enabled us to meet our technical requirements and audience expectations seamlessly. LiveEdge Max’s solution stands out for its ability to handle our specific demands in the live music streaming space.”
